StreetSiren is a wireless outdoor alerting device with a sound volume of up to 113 dB. Equipped with a bright LED frame and pre-installed battery, StreetSiren can be quickly installed, set up, and operate autonomously up to 5 years.

Connecting to the Ajax security system via the secured Jeweller radio protocol, StreetSiren communicates with the hub at a distance of up to 1,500 m in line of sight.
The device is set up via the Ajax apps for iOS, Android, macOS, and Windows. The system notifies users of all events through push notifications, SMS, and calls (if activated).
The Ajax security system can be connected to a central monitoring station of a security company.

Operating Principle

StreetSiren significantly improves the eficiency of the security system.With a high probability, its loud alarm signal and light indication is suficient to attract the attention of neighbors and deter intruders. The siren can be seen and heard from far away due to the powerful buzzer and bright LED. When installed properly, it is hard to dismount and switch off the actuated siren: its body is sturdy, the metal net protects the buzzer, the power supply is autonomous, and the on/off button is locked during the alarm.
StreetSiren is equipped with a tamper button and an accelerometer. The tamper button is triggered when the device body is opened, and the accelerometer is activated when someone’s try to move or dismount the device.

Connecting

Before starting the connection:

  1. Following the hub user guide, install the  Ajax app . Create an account, add the hub, and create at least one room.
  2. Switch on the hub and check the internet connection (via Ethernet cable and/or GSM network).
  3. Make sure that the hub is disarmed and does not update by checking its status in the Ajax app.

Note: Only users with administrator rights can pair the device with the hub

Pairing the device with the hub:

  1. Select Add Device in the Ajax app.
  2. Name the device, scan or type the QR code (located on the detector body and packaging), and select the location room.AJAX Street Siren Wireless Outdoor Siren FIG 2
  3. Tap Add — the countdown will start.
  4. Switch on the device by holding the power button for 3 seconds.AJAX Street Siren Wireless Outdoor Siren FIG 3

Note: The on/off button is recessed into the body of the siren and quite tight, you can use a thin solid object to press it.

For detecting and pairing to occur, the device should be located within the coverage of the wireless network of the hub (at the same protected object). The connection request is transmitted briey: at the moment of switching on the device.
StreetSiren switches off automatically after failing to connect to the hub. To retry the connection, you do not need to switch it off. If the device has already been assigned to another hub, switch it off and follow the standard pairing procedure.
The device connected to the hub appears in the list of devices in the app. The update of the detector statuses in the list depends on the device ping interval set in the hub settings (the default value is 36 seconds).

Setting up the processing of detector alarms

Through the Ajax app, you can configure which detector alarms can activate the siren. This can help to avoid situations when the security system noties of LeaksProtect detector alarm or any other device alarm. The parameter is adjusted in the detector or device settings:

  1. Sign in to the Ajax app.
  2. Go to the DevicesAJAX Street Siren Wireless Outdoor Siren FIG 9 menu.
  3. Select the detector or device.
  4. Go to its settingsAJAX Street Siren Wireless Outdoor Siren FIG 10 and set the necessary parameters for activating the siren.

Setting the tamper alarm response

The siren can respond to the tamper alarm of devices and detectors. The option is disabled by default. Note that the tamper reacts to the opening and closing of the body even if the system is not armed!

What is a tamper
For the siren to respond to tamper triggering, in Ajax app:

  1. Go to the DevicesAJAX Street Siren Wireless Outdoor Siren FIG 9menu.
  2. Select the hub and go to its settingsAJAX Street Siren Wireless Outdoor Siren FIG 10
  3. Select the Service menu.
  4. Go to Siren Settings.
  5. Enable the Alert with a siren if the hub or detector lid is open option.

Setting the siren after-alarm indicationAJAX Street Siren Wireless Outdoor Siren FIG 11

The siren can inform about triggerings in armed system by means of LED indication.
The option functions as follows:

  1. The system registers the alarm.
  2. The siren plays an alarm (duration and volume depend on settings).
  3. The lower right corner of the siren LED frame blinks twice (about once every 3 seconds) until the system is disarmed.

Thanks to this feature, system users and security companies patrols can understand that the alarm has occurred.

To enable the siren after-alarm indication, in Ajax PRO app

  1. Go to siren settings:
    • Hub → SettingsAJAX Street Siren Wireless Outdoor Siren FIG 10 → Service → Siren Settings
  2. Specify what events the sirens will inform about by double blinking before the security system is disarmed:
    • Confirmed alarm
    • Unconfirmed alarm
    • Lid opening
  3. Select the sirens needed. Go back to Siren Settings. The set parameters will be saved.
  4. Click Back. All values will be applied.

Installing

The location of the siren depends on its remoteness from the hub, and obstacles hindering the radio signal transmission: walls, floors, large objects.

If the signal level is low (one bar), we cannot guarantee stable operation of the detector. Take all possible measures to improve the quality of the signal. At least, move the detector: even a 20 cm shift can significantly improve the quality of signal reception. If the detector has low or unstable signal strength even after moving, use a ReX radio signal range extender.

StreetSiren is protected from dust/moisture (IP54 class), which means it can be placed outdoors. The recommended installation height is 2.5 meters and higher. Such a height hinders access to the device for intruders. When installing and using the device, follow the general electrical safety rules for electrical appliances, as well as the requirements of regulatory legal acts on electrical safety.

Note: It is strictly prohibited to disassemble the device under voltage! Do not use the device with a damaged power cord.

Mounting

Before mounting StreetSiren, make sure that you have selected the optimal location and it is in compliance with the guidelines of this manual!AJAX Street Siren Wireless Outdoor Siren FIG 12

Installation process

  1. If you are going to use an external power supply (12 V), drill a hole for the wire in SmartBracket. Before installation, make sure that there the wire insulation is not damaged!
  2. Fix SmartBracket to the surface with bundled screws. If using any other attaching hardware, make sure that they do not damage or deform the panel.AJAX Street Siren Wireless Outdoor Siren FIG 13
    Using the double-sided adhesive tape is not recommended either for a temporary nor permanent fixing.
  3. Put StreetSiren on the SmartBracket panel and turn it clockwise. Fix the device with a screw. Fixing the siren to the panel with a screw makes it dificult for intruders to remove the device quickly.

Do not install the siren:

  1. near metal objects and mirrors (they can interfere with the RF signal and cause it to fade);
  2. in the places were its sound can be mufied;
  3. closer than 1 m from the hub.

Maintenance

Check the operational capability of StreetSiren regularly. Clean the siren body from dust, spider web, and other contaminants as they appear. Use a soft dry napkin suitable for tech equipment. Do not use any substances containing alcohol, acetone, gasoline, and other active solvents to clean the detector.
StreetSiren can operate up to 5 years from pre-installed batteries (with the detector ping interval of 1 minute) or approximately 5 hours of constant signaling with buzzer. When the battery is low, the security system notifies the user, and the LED frame corner smoothly lights up and goes out when arming/disarming or when the alarm goes off, including dismounting or unauthorized opening.

Tech specs

Type of notificationSound and light (LEDs)
Sound notification volume85 dB to 113 dB at a distance of 1 m (adjustable)
Operating frequency of the piezo annunciator3.5 ± 0.5 kHz
Protection against dismountingAccelerometer
 

Frequency band

868.0 – 868.6 MHz or 868.7 – 869.2 MHz

depending on the region of sale

 

Compatibility

Operates with all Ajax hubs, and range extenders
Maximum RF output powerUp to 25 mW
Modulation of the signalGFSK
 

 

Radio signal range

Up to 1,500 m (any obstacles absent)

 

Learn more

Power supply4 × CR123A, 3 V
Battery lifeUp to 5 years
External supply12 V, 1.5 A DC
Body protection levelIP54
Installation methodIndoors/outdoors
Operating temperature rangeFrom -25°С to +50°С
Operating humidityUp to 95%
Overall dimensions200 × 200 × 51 mm
Weight528 g
Service life10 years
 

Certification

Security Grade 2, Environmental Class III in conformity with the requirements of EN 50131-1, EN 50131-4, EN 50131-5-3
